Published by Museum of Modern Art; distributed by New York Graphic Society, New York and Boston, 1980
ISBN 10: 0870705199 ISBN 13: 9780870705199
Seller: LEFT COAST BOOKS, Santa Barbara, CA, U.S.A.
Paperback. Condition: Good. 464 pages, illustrations (some colour); 28 cm. Published on the occasion of the exhibition "Pablo Picasso: A Retrospective," May 22 to September 16, 1980, organized by the Museum of Modern Art, New York, with the collaboration of the Reunion des muses nationaux de France. Good+. Firm binding, gently creased spine. Clean inside copy. Age toning. Another copy available. OVERSIZE! No priority/air, except by special arrangement. An excellent catalogue documenting Picasso's life and art in exact chronological sequence. If I had to recommend one reference book on Picasso, this is it! Profusely illustrated with 758 illustrations (208 in colour). CONTENTS: Foreword, by Richard E. Oldenburg; Foreword, by Hubert Landais; Introduction, by Dominique Bozo; Genesis of an exhibition, by William Rubin; Chronology and Plates: 1881-1899; 1900-1901; 1902-1903; 1904-1906; 1907-1908; 1909-1911; 1912-1913; 1914-1915; 1916-1919; 1920-1924; 1925-1929; 1930-1932; 1938-1944; 1945-1953; 1954-1973. Published by Museum of Modern Art, New York, New York, 1980
Seller: Alcuin Books, ABAA/ILAB, Scottsdale, AZ, U.S.A.
First Edition
First Edition. Quarto. 464p. A special gift copy given to guests with the original slipcase and the pastedown label from Mr. and Mrs. Joseph H. Lauder (Estee Lauder Company) at the Gala Dinner for the Exhibit, May 29, 1980. Each guest was given a copy before the copies were available to the public. Laid in is a dinner menu with a pastedown cover of Picasso work.
